Quick Summary
The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Land and Maritime is soliciting quotes for HEATSHIELD (NSN 1005016023513). This proposed procurement is for 17 units and may result in an Automated Indefinite Delivery Contract (IDC) with a one-year term or until an aggregate total of $350,000 is reached. The estimated number of orders per year is 3, with a guaranteed minimum quantity of 2. Quotes are due April 23, 2026.
Scope of Work
This opportunity is for the procurement of 17 HEATSHIELD units (NSN 1005016023513). Delivery is required within 101 days after order (ADO). Items will be shipped to various CONUS and OCONUS (via consolidation and containerization point) DLA Depots. The approved source for this item is 3S679 49371.
